麒麟v10 安装mysql
时间: 2025-05-15 17:34:24 浏览: 34
### 如何在 Kylin V10 操作系统上安装配置 MySQL
#### 更新软件源
为了确保获取最新的包信息,在开始之前应当先更新本地的软件源。
```bash
sudo apt-get update
```
此操作可以保证后续安装过程中的依赖关系能够顺利解决[^1]。
#### 安装 MySQL Server
通过 `apt` 包管理器可以直接快捷地完成 MySQL 的安装工作:
```bash
sudo apt-get install mysql-server
```
这条命令会自动处理所有必要的依赖项并安装最新版本的 MySQL 服务器到系统中。对于 Kylin V10 来说,默认可能会安装较新的 MySQL 版本,比如8.3.0这样的稳定版[^2]。
#### 配置防火墙和服务启动设置
如果启用了 UFW(Uncomplicated Firewall),则可能需要允许来自外部网络对 MySQL 数据库端口(默认为3306)的访问请求:
```bash
sudo ufw allow 'MySQL'
```
接着,启用 MySQL 服务以便于开机自启,并立即启动该服务:
```bash
sudo systemctl enable --now mysqld.service
```
这一步骤确保了即使重启机器之后数据库仍然保持运行状态[^3]。
#### 修改安全性和初始设置
初次登录时通常会被提示输入临时密码,这个密码可以在 `/var/log/mysql/error.log` 文件的最后一行找到。使用此密码连接至 MySQL 并执行一系列安全性增强措施是非常重要的:
```sql
ALTER USER 'root'@'localhost' IDENTIFIED BY '新设定的安全密码';
FLUSH PRIVILEGES;
```
另外还需要考虑调整一些其他参数来提高系统的整体性能和安全性,例如修改数据存储路径、日志级别等。可以通过编辑配置文件 `/etc/my.cnf.d/server.cnf` 实现这些改动[^5]。
#### 更改 MySQL 目录权限
最后要做的就是改变 MySQL 安装目录下的所有权及访问控制列表ACLs, 这样才能让 MySQL 用户拥有足够的权利去读写相关资源而不受限制:
```bash
chown -R mysql:mysql /usr/local/mysql
chmod -R 755 /usr/local/mysql
```
以上步骤完成后便完成了整个 MySQL 在 Kylin V10 上的基础部署流程。
阅读全文
相关推荐














